The GPU as a Service market in the Philippines is expanding as industries adopt cloud-based computing for AI, gaming, and data analytics. Businesses and developers leverage GPUaaS for machine learning, deep learning, and rendering applications. The increasing use of cloud platforms supports market growth. However, high subscription costs and internet infrastructure limitations hinder adoption.
The rising demand for high-performance computing, artificial intelligence, and cloud gaming is fueling the GPU as a Service (GPUaaS) market in the Philippines. Businesses are leveraging cloud-based GPU solutions to accelerate data processing, machine learning applications, and 3D rendering tasks. The expansion of digital content creation and deep learning research is further contributing to market growth.
The GPU as a Service (GPUaaS) market in the Philippines faces challenges due to limited high-performance computing infrastructure. Many businesses still rely on traditional processing units, slowing the adoption of cloud-based GPU solutions. Additionally, the high cost of cloud-based GPU services restricts accessibility for small and medium-sized enterprises (SMEs). Limited local data centers and concerns over data security further hinder widespread adoption.
The increasing adoption of cloud computing, AI, and machine learning in the Philippines is driving demand for GPU-as-a-Service (GPUaaS). Investment in high-performance cloud GPU infrastructure for data centers and AI applications can generate high returns. Companies focusing on scalable and cost-efficient GPU solutions can tap into growing demand from enterprises and developers.
The government supports cloud computing and artificial intelligence initiatives that drive demand for GPUaaS. DICT policies encourage digital transformation in businesses, enabling the adoption of cloud-based GPU services for high-performance computing applications. Regulations ensure data security and compliance with cloud service providers operating in the country.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
